Back to All Events BIRMINGHAM, AL: Sidewalk Film Festival Saturday, August 23, 2025 10:00 AM 11:30 AM Alabama Theatre 1817 3rd Avenue North Birmingham, AL, 35203 United States (map) Google Calendar ICS Tickets available here.Saturday, August 23 | 10:00am.
BIRMINGHAM, AL: Sidewalk Film Festival Saturday, August 23, 2025 10:00 AM 11:30 AM Alabama Theatre 1817 3rd Avenue North Birmingham, AL, 35203 United States (map) Google Calendar ICS Tickets available here.Saturday, August 23 | 10:00am.